Multiple choice The excreta of lizards and birds contains a white component which is chemically ______. Urea Uric acid Creatinine Precipitated calcium Reveal answer Fill a bubble to check yourself B Correct answer Explanation Birds and lizards are uricotelic, meaning they excrete nitrogenous waste primarily in the form of uric acid. This is a water-conserving adaptation, as uric acid is relatively insoluble and excreted as a white paste.
